Kedves HUP-osok!
Egy programot kell használnom Linux alól wine-nal.
Egész jól megy is, a sebesség is elfogadható, kivéve amikor
egy összetett hálózatot reprezentáló adatstruktúrát
inicializál mindenféle dinamikus adatszerkezettel. Itt gondolom
az lassít, hogy a wine memóriaterületeket kéreget a Linuxtól.
Nem lehet valahogy úgy indítani a wine-t, hogy megmondom:
"Induláskor egyből foglalj le magadnak 1GB RAM-ot, és ebből
gazdálkodj, ne sok kis darabban kunyerálj a Linuxtól!"?
- 5053 megtekintés
Hozzászólások
subscribe
- A hozzászóláshoz be kell jelentkezni
+1
--
blogom
- A hozzászóláshoz be kell jelentkezni
+1
----------
[GB ≠ GiB] [MB ≠ MiB] [kB ≠ kiB] [1000 ≠ 1024] [Giga ≠ gram] [Mega ≠ milli] [Kelvin ≠ kilo] [Byte ≠ bit]
- A hozzászóláshoz be kell jelentkezni
Nem ismerem a Wine rejtelmeit, de úgy gondolom, nem a memóriafoglalás lassú. Valami winapi hívásból csinál túl sokat az alkalmazás, lehet, hogy a gui rajzolás előkészítése tart sokáig (canvas-ek, síkidomok inicializálása winapi/directdraw segítségével), szerintem ez lassú wine alatt.
- A hozzászóláshoz be kell jelentkezni
Nem tudom, ... Inicializálás után már gyorsan megjeleníti az újra és újra megváltozó képet. Aztán amikor átstrukturáltatom a hálózatot, újra agyal egy darabig, főleg, ha az új háló több elemű, mint a régi volt.
- A hozzászóláshoz be kell jelentkezni